Witryna9 mar 2024 · So, using this “Client” to illustrate, here is how instant messaging works. First of all, you need to go and download a copy of the application software ‘client’ on your computer. The next step is to install client and open it on your electronic device after which the client connects to the server using a proprietary protocol.

Witryna29 cze 2024 · Benefits. Instant messaging allows employees to communicate and collaborate more quickly, especially when working across time zones. The ability to send and receive messages instantly can encourage creativity and improve the flow of ideas while reducing the inbox of overloaded employees.
